Tiivistelmä
The main purpose of this study is to identify and analyse the impact of Industry 4.0 and the related technologies on the Supply Chain Management as well as to provide recommendations for the Small and Medium sized enterprises.
This research primarily relies on the quantitative research data for the analysis. The secondary data used in the research has been gathered from internet articles and books.
The results show that the industry 4.0 has a significant impact on the supply chains and that the technologies of the fourth industrial revolution allow for the supply chains to operate in real time with as little as possible human disruption, however, at the current moment Industry 4.0 is at its infancy and the level of implementation is still small. The SMEs and large enterprises have different methods of implementing f technologies and the number of resources available thus the methods for implementation are different.
